一、引言
神经网络学习,作为人工智能领域的重要分支,近年来在学术界和工业界引起了广泛的关注。它通过模拟人脑神经系统的结构和功能,实现信息处理和知识学习的能力。本文将详细解析神经网络学习的基本原理、发展历程、应用领域以及面临的挑战,旨在为读者提供一个全面而深入的理解。
二、神经网络学习概述
神经网络学习是一种模拟人脑神经元结构和功能的计算模型。它通过大量的神经元之间的连接关系进行信息的传输和处理。神经网络的强大之处在于它具有自适应学习和知识泛化的能力,可以从海量的数据中学习和识别规律,提高其自身的预测和决策能力。
三、神经网络学习的发展历程
神经网络学习的研究始于上世纪40年代,经历了从感知机模型到深度学习模型的漫长历程。最初,人们尝试使用简单的感知机模型模拟人脑的某些功能。然而,由于当时的计算能力和技术限制,神经网络的学习效果并不理想。随着计算机技术的飞速发展,特别是深度学习技术的崛起,神经网络学习取得了突破性的进展。深度学习通过构建多层次的神经网络模型,使得神经网络能够处理更加复杂和抽象的问题。
四、神经网络学习的基本原理
神经网络学习的基本原理包括前向传播和反向传播两个过程。前向传播是指将输入数据通过神经网络的各个层进行逐层处理,最终得到输出结果。反向传播则是根据输出结果与实际结果的误差,调整神经网络的参数和连接关系,以优化模型的性能。
具体来说,神经网络的训练过程需要大量的数据样本进行监督学习和非监督学习。在监督学习中,训练样本具有标签值,神经网络通过对比输出结果与标签值的误差来调整参数。在非监督学习中,神经网络则通过无标签的数据进行自我学习和优化。通过反复迭代和优化,神经网络能够逐渐提高其预测和决策的准确性。
五、神经网络学习的应用领域
神经网络学习在许多领域都取得了广泛的应用和成功。在计算机视觉领域,神经网络可以用于图像识别、目标检测、人脸识别等任务。在自然语言处理领域,神经网络可以用于文本分类、机器翻译、语音识别等任务。此外,在医疗、金融、交通等领域也都有神经网络学习的应用。例如,在医疗领域,神经网络可以用于疾病诊断、医学图像分析等任务;在金融领域,神经网络可以用于风险评估、股票预测等任务;在交通领域,神经网络可以用于智能驾驶、交通流量预测等任务。
六、面临的挑战与展望
尽管神经网络学习取得了显著的成果,但仍面临许多挑战和问题。首先,随着数据规模的增大和复杂度的提高,如何有效地训练和优化神经网络成为一个重要的问题。其次,如何设计更加合理的神经网络结构和算法以适应不同的应用场景也是一个重要的研究方向。此外,如何解决过拟合、泛化能力差等问题也是当前研究的热点。
展望未来,随着人工智能技术的不断发展,神经网络学习将有更广阔的应用前景。一方面,随着计算能力的提高和算法的优化,神经网络将能够处理更加复杂和抽象的问题;另一方面,随着大数据和物联网的普及,将有更多的数据资源供神经网络学习和利用。此外,跨学科交叉将为神经网络学习带来更多的创新和发展机会。
七、结论
本文详细解析了神经网络学习的基本原理、发展历程、应用领域以及面临的挑战。作为人工智能领域的重要分支,神经网络学习具有广泛的应用前景和巨大的潜力。未来随着技术的不断进步和应用领域的拓展,神经网络学习将在更多领域发挥重要作用。同时,我们也需要关注其面临的挑战和问题,不断进行研究和探索,以推动人工智能技术的进一步发展。